MONO MIXING
The stereo ADC can operate as a stereo or mono device, or the two channels can be mixed to mono,
either in the analogue domain (i.e. before the ADC) or in the digital domain (after the ADC).
MONOMIX selects the mode of operation. For analogue mono mix either the left or right channel ADC
can be used, allowing the unused ADC to be powered off or used for a dc measurement conversion.
The user also has the flexibility to select the data output from the audio interface using DATSEL. The
default is for left and right channel ADC data to be output, but the interface may also be configured so
that e.g. left channel ADC data is output as both left and right data for when an analogue mono mix is
selected.
Note:
If DC measurement is selected this overrides the MONOMIX selection.

The MICBIAS output provides a low noise reference voltage suitable for biasing electret type
microphones and the associated external resistor biasing network. Refer to the Applications
Information section for recommended external components. The output can be enabled or disables
using the MICB control bit (see also the “Power Management” section).
